60. More Off Kilter, William the Conqueror, Smiling Eyes, Japanese toilets, Lanyard failures.
from The Mess Around · host Richard Stubbs
The term "off kilter" is revisited . Andrew has done some unasked for research ( where did he find the time? Shouldn't he be working on his film ?) and his results will astound you.Somehow Richard swings a tale from History in early . This one is all about making the best of a bad situation . We also learn who is Richard's favourite Viking ( Harald Hardrada) and his surprise that we don't all have a favourite Viking . Mask wearing means the polite smile is no longer effective. Richard has been working on making his eyes more expressive. He is attempting to "crinkle" them without knowing what that actually is . His role model in this is "Simon the Likeable " a Kaos agent from Get Smart.Andrew has toilet trouble . He describes his ideal , Richard explains it exists in the form of a Japanese toilet. There is great excitement .Andrew has taken to wearing a lanyard . Not for work ( he has no job) , nor for VIP entry to anywhere . So why then ? His answer will once again make you pleased you are not either of them .
